Samoa Joe has had a pretty rough start to 2020. 

In February, it was announced that he had been suspended for 30 days after violating WWE's wellness policy. 

But even before that, the Samoan Submission Machine suffered two concussions in a short time, which kept him out of action on RAW.

The first came during a tag-team championship match against Seth Rollins and Buddy Murphy, but the second was sustained in a rather odd fashion.

Joe was injured while shooting a TV commercial for RAW - which has now been released by WWE.

Despite suffering a concussion, his spot is still included in the ad. 

In the video, the RAW superstar says 'must be Monday' before the Authors of Pain slam him into an announce table.

It's reported by WrestleZone that the two-time United States Champion suffered the concussion when the announce table didn't break as it should have done. Ouch. 

RAW's 'must be Monday' commercial also features Ricochet, Becky Lynch, Andrade, Charlotte Flair, Drew McIntyre and Bobby Lashley performing different spots.

WWE fans shouldn't expect to see him back in the ring anytime soon, either. 

Although Joe's 30-day suspension ended on March 24, it's reported that he will be out for a 'considerable amount of time' after this latest concussion.
